i wish mine was like that great vid. what is involved in fitting a turbo to a 91 honda prelude?
scott92242 11 months ago
@scott92242 There is more to getting a dependable boosted daily driver out of a 3rd gen than I'd like to admit. I guess you could compare it to turbocharging a Civic or Accord except it will be a great challenge to source out certain parts like exhaust manifolds and charge pipes. Most likely you'll have to make a lot of stuff yourself or have a shop fabricate it. But I would do it again if given the chance.
